Key Responsibilities

  • Conduct field surveys to determine accurate measurements of land features, boundaries, and elevations for roads, utilities, landscaping, and infrastructure projects.
  • Research and analyze historical survey data, maps, deeds, and other records to establish control points and benchmarks.
  • Plan and execute fieldwork using total stations, GPS, and other electronic surveying instruments.
  • Prepare and check field notes, sketches, and survey reports with precision and clarity.
  • Verify the accuracy of survey data, including measurements and calculations conducted at survey sites.
  • Draft and review survey maps, topographic layouts, and as-built drawings using AutoCAD or equivalent software.
  • Support project engineers and architects by providing accurate survey data for design and construction activities.
  • Coordinate with contractors and design teams to resolve site-related survey discrepancies.
  • Maintain and update survey databases, documentation, and records according to project requirements.
  • Ensure all work adheres to Parsons' safety standards, quality control procedures, and local regulatory guidelines.
